Alabama style is an old Southern favorite!

This tender half-chicken is marinated in apple cider and Lucille’s own rib spice, then slow-smoked to perfection. Served generously topped with creamy, tangy Alabama white BBQ sauce and more sauce for dipping.

Subsequently Where did Lucille’s start? PRIOR TO OPENING THE FIRST LUCILLE’S IN LONG BEACH IN 1999, LUCILLE’S FOUNDER, CRAIG HOFMAN, PERFECTED THE BEST BAR-B-QUE BY SPENDING SEVERAL YEARS ON A TOUR OF SOUTHERN BAR-B-QUE. THE ROAD TRIP TOOK HIM FROM THE CAROLINAS TO KANSAS, TEXAS TO TENNESSEE, AND JUST ABOUT EVERY OTHER PLACE IN BETWEEN.

Who owns Hof’s Hut?

The first Hof’s Hut opened on September 16, 1951, in Belmont Shore by Harold Hofman, the same day his son and current owner Craig Hofman was born. In 1975 the chain opened its 9th restaurant, and in 1993 the chain introduced vegetarian burgers.

Does Hof’s Hut own Lucille’s?

The company now runs a family of restaurants: the American home-cookin’ Hof’s Hut chain, the Southern-style Lucille’s Smokehouse Bar-B-Que chain, Belmont Shore’s culinary-and-spirits-driven Saint & Second, and a new sliders and “rollers” (the hot dog equivalent of sliders) concept called Mighty Kitchen in Los Alamitos.

Is HOFS hut owned by Lucilles?

Hof’s Hut Restaurants, Inc. announced on Tuesday it has changed its corporate name to Hofman Hospitality Group, a name more inclusive of the company’s three brands–Hof’s Hut, Lucille’s Smokehouse Bar-B-Que and SPIN! Neapolitan Pizza, the latter of which the company aquired all West Coast franchise rights to last year.

How long is frozen apple butter good for?

If you can it in sterile jars, the apple butter will last almost forever. In the freezer, you can keep apple butter for six months to a year. In the refrigerator, it will stay good for about a month (If you don’t eat it sooner).

Can you get botulism from apple butter?

Although apple butter is at low risk for food-borne disease if canned improperly, especially when being made at home, the product may grow dangerous microorganisms. If the apple butter is improperly canned, Clostridium botulinum can survive and multiply in the jar.

Should dehydrated apples be crispy?

After soaking, place apples in a single layer on dehydrator trays. Set the temperature for 145F and allow to run for 8-12 hours, testing at the 8 hour mark for doneness. Apples should be hard and crunchy without any moisture. Dehydrate apples longer if they are too chewy.
